Build 293 – Cerberus: CAD Workstation

Software Workload/Customer Need

This customer needed a powerful new workstation to handle their growing professional workload that would last a long time.

This workstation is designed for Rhino, Grasshopper, VRay (GPU), Revit, Lumion, Photoshop, and ACAD.

This build started out similar to our i9 Rhino Workstation, but changed into an upgraded version of our Ryzen CPU Rendering Workstation.

System Spec

Processor (CPU): AMD Ryzen 9 9950X

CPU Cooler: Phanteks GLACIER ONE 360D30

Motherboard: Gigabyte X670 AORUS ELITE AX

Memory: Kingston F​ury Renegade 2x48GB ​DDR5-6000

OS Storage (NVME): Kingston Fury Renegade 1TB

Main Storage (NVME): Kingston Fury Renegade 4TB

Video Card (GPU): Gigabyte GeForce RTX 4090 24GB GAMING OC

Power Supply (PSU): be quiet! Straight Power 12 1500W

Case: Fractal Design Meshify 2 Black

Fans: 6x Phanteks PH-F120T30

OS: Windows 11 Pro

Design Rationale

  • The Ryzen 9 9950X gave the customer a great amount of single-core performance for general use, and maximum multicore performance for heavily-threaded tasks.
  • To ensure the CPU runs at full speed, liquid cooling with a 360mm cooler is recommended.
  • The customer wanted a stable motherboard with a good amount of desktop functionality. While some boards allow for a second GPU to be installed, we discussed simply upgrading the GPU in the future to stay on a single-GPU board.
  • The customer was fine with our recommended memory setup.
  • The customer requested 1TB Gen4 NVME for OS+programs and 4TB Gen4 NVME for main storage.
  • The RTX 4090 maximizes the customers desire for faster rendering, they acknowledged that the Geforce card is not Certified by Autodesk.
  • While the overall design of the build meant that a 1200W power supply was needed, we recommended the 1500W for an easier GPU upgrade path (no cost add).
  • The customer requested a specific mid-tower case to fit the build.
  • We used our highest-end fans to ensure proper airflow and static pressure.
